2019 Polls: Council Boss, Takes Campaign To Rural Communities, Urges Electorate To Vote APC

By Ayobami Agboola, Osogbo

The Chairman of Ede North Area Council in Osun state, Hon. Uthman Mukaila, popularly known as Beile, on Saturday said the council has began it’s door-to-door campaign for re-election of President Muhammadu Buhari, his Vice, Prof Yemi Osinbajo and all other candidates of All Progressives Congress (APC) in the state.

Mukaila and other APC party loyalists, traditional chiefs, market men and women, students, and farmers thronged the major streets of Owode-Ede, the headquarters of Ede North Area council, to canvas vote for APC.

The campaign train also moved to Kajola, Agbodo, Jagodomu, Adejumo among others communities under the local area council.

The council boss explained that the door-to-door campaign exercise, initiated by the council, was meant to attract bulk votes for President Buhari, his Vice, Prof Yemi Osinbajo as well as APC candidates in other elective positions.

He enjoined both party leaders and individual party members at their respective unit levels to continue with the door-to-door campaign to pave way for 100 per cent victory for the party at all levels.

While also appealing for collective votes from the electorate, the chairman assured that victory for Buhari and Adelere Oriolowo, Osun west senatorial candidate, Hon Adejare Bello, APC reps candidate in the district and Barrister Dawud, state house Assembly candidate, was a victory for all Nigerians, hence the need for all to join the vanguard train.

He said the country had witnessed rapid development under the watch of president Buhari in the last three and half years.

He noted that the immediate past Governor of Osun, Ogbeni Rauf Aregbesola has done well in the construction of roads in the rural areas which had given the village dwellers opportunity to convey their farm products to the cities, the footsteps which his successor, Governor Gboyega Oyetola is following.

He further explained that apart from roads constructions, the ex-governor also distributed transformers to many communities in the area council which he also started distributing, saying the only way to appreciate the APC led government was for the people of the area to come out en masses and cast their votes for APC come February 12 and March 3 respectively.

Urging people to stay back and protect their votes Mukaila said “I want to assure our people that we will ensure their interest and votes are protected

“We will not allow hoodlums to steal their votes as they normally do before.

“I want to appeal to the electorate to vote APC candidates at all levels, I want to assure you that it is the only option to sustain the democratic dividends being enjoyed in their areas.” he said

Mukaila also used the opportunity of the campaign to educate electorate on how to guard against vote voiding, saying they should use their index finger to cast their ballots instead of their thump.

Promising to deliver block votes for Buhari and all APC candidates Mukaila expressed optimism that all the candidates of the APC would emerge victorious in the coming elections.

Among the council chairman’s team are the Baba Kekere of Owode-Ede, Asipa of Owode-Ede and some notable chiefs in area council.
